2. How many theme parks does Disney have?
Disney currently operates six major theme parks across the globe. These include Disneyland Resort in California, Walt Disney World Resort in Florida, Disneyland Paris, Tokyo Disney Resort, Hong Kong Disneyland Resort, and Shanghai Disney Resort. Each park offers its own unique attractions and experiences, but all share the same dedication to creating moments of happiness and joy.
3. How many visitors does Disney attract each year?
On average, Disney theme parks receive around 157 million visitors every year. This staggering number is a testament to the enduring popularity of the brand and its ability to create magical experiences for guests from all walks of life. 4. How many people visit Disney parks in a single day?
While the exact number varies depending on various factors such as the time of year and park capacity, it is estimated that Disney parks can attract anywhere between 50,000 to 100,000 visitors per day. This includes both the local population and tourists, all eager to experience the enchantment that Disney has to offer. 5. What measures does Disney take to manage such a large crowd?
Disney has implemented various strategies to accommodate and manage the large number of visitors. With their advanced ticketing systems, FastPass options, and crowd control mechanisms, they strive to ensure a smooth and enjoyable experience for all guests. Additionally, they continuously invest in infrastructure improvements, such as expanding park capacity and enhancing transportation systems, to better handle the influx of visitors.
